Escavox present at upcoming APAL'S Future Orchards®  Walk Summer Series in Donnybrook

Have you ever wondered how well your fruit travels once it leaves the farm? Ever felt deprived of information when the fruit has been discounted or rejected due to quality issues, even though you knew it was perfect when packed?  Do you want to know how to improve your cold chain compliance?

You can gain these insights and more when Australian supply chain experts, Escavox, present the findings of a three-month at the WA Future Orchards funded trial aimed at giving WA apple growers more information about how their supply chains work. Using the only live tracking technology in the world focused solely on food supply chains, the trial measured the performance of supply chains carting apples from the state's south-west into Perth. 

Lauren Viney and Bianca Delkou from Escavox will present the report's key findings, promising to surprise some and enlighten all with what the trial has uncovered and what steps can be taken to achieve greater success. 

Escavox was established to give food suppliers end-to-end visibility of their supply chains through the power of live information.  Every day, Escavox technology is helping hundreds of Australian food suppliers improve quality, reduce costs, and eradicate waste through better supply chain management.
